ITINERARY
DAY 1: Depart London for Kathmandu
DAY 2: Arrive Kathmandu
DAY 3: Take spectacular flight to Pokhara. Start trek
DAY 4: Follow Seti Nadi river before steep climb to camp
DAY 5: Climb to 360 degree view of the Annapurna range
DAY 6: Trek through forest before descending to village of Parju
DAY 7: Steep descent to Lamakhet
DAY 8: Half days trek to edge of Pokhara valley
DAY 9: Fly back to Kathmandu, free time to explore
DAY 10: Fly home
DAY 11: Arrive London
